I'm sorry, Miss Steele." She shut up her book abruptly.
"I didn't expect it of you, Jones," said she; "you've been making a fool of me.

I've lost confidence in you; now you can go." "Oh, I say.

Miss Steele, I'm so awfully--" "Be quiet, sir, and go!" said she, more fiercely than I had ever known her.
I took up my cap and went.

She was in no humour to listen to explanations, but it was clear I had done for myself now.

After what had happened she was not likely to give me another chance.
I did not care to tell my mother how matters stood this time.
